Elimination expected to start today

National

THE elimination process for votes in the Menyamya by-election in Morobe is expected to start today or over the weekend, according to PNG Electoral Commissioner Patilias Gamato.
He said counting of the primary votes was done at the each of the four local level governments (LLGs) – Kapao, Kome, Nanima-Kariba and Wapi.
Gamato said it was the first time counting of primary votes in a national by-election had been conducted in LLGs.
“Despite bad weather conditions caused by heavy rain and strong winds, primary votes count was successfully conducted and completed in the four LLGs,” he said.
“The only delay was caused by the landslip at Kapao LLG which occurred last Saturday blocking road access to Menyamya station thus leaving election officials and ballot boxes for Kapao stranded at Kapao.”
Gamato said due to the remoteness of Kapao LLG manpower was used to clear some 40m of mud and debris left by the landslip as earthmoving equipment had not been dispatched to the area.
Meanwhile, after the primary votes count, the progressive results for the top three candidates as per each LLG are: Kapao – Jackty Yotipo (URP) 3,059, Benjamin Philip (PNC) 1,359, Julius Ikoliso (Ind) 1,214; Kome – Nolan Nelson (People’s Party) 2,550, Solen Loifa (Ind) 2,485 and Benjamin Philip (PNC).
